The average price of a 7-day trip to Caucaia is $1,503 for a solo traveler, $2,699 for a couple, and $5,061 for a family of 4. Caucaia hotels range from $30 to $138 per night with an average of $53, while most vacation rentals will cost $90 to $320 per night for the entire home. Average worldwide flight costs to Pinto Martins International Airport (FOR) are between $1,037 and $1,845 per person for economy flights and $3,254 to $5,790 for first class. Depending on activities, we recommend budgeting $24 to $47 per person per day for transportation and enjoying local restaurants.

The Cheapest Times to Visit Caucaia, BR

On average, these will be the cheapest dates to fly to FOR and stay in a Caucaia hotel:

  • March 5th to April 1st
  • April 16th to June 24th (except the weeks of April 30th and May 7th)
  • August 6th to November 11th (except the week of October 29th)

The absolute cheapest time to take a vacation in Caucaia is usually mid August.

Daily Expenses Budget

Daily vacation expenses vary more based on what you’re interested in doing. A fine dining restaurant with drinks around Caucaia can easily cost $170 per person or more, while a standard nice meal might be about $11 per person. Private tours can cost $344 per day, but self-guided tours to see the outdoor sights can be free. Costs vary wildly, so recommendations are made based on the cost of living and averages we see for this type of vacation.
